Leadenham Church of England Academy Catchment Area

Reviewed by the catchment.school editorial team · Last updated 15 March 2026

Leadenham Church of England Academy is an academy converter primary school in Lincoln, Lincolnshire , serving pupils aged 2-11, with 30 pupils, and a capacity of 63 places. Find catchment area guidance, admissions policy details and nearby primary schools below.

Leadenham Church of England Academy Catchment Area Information

What is the catchment area for Leadenham Church of England Academy?

The catchment area for Leadenham Church of England Academy is the geographic zone Lincolnshire uses to prioritise admissions when this primary school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and, in most years, faith-based criteria. Lincolnshire publ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.

Admission to Leadenham Church of England Academy is managed by Lincolnshire and typically includes both faith criteria and catchment area proximity. The weighting given to each criterion depends on the school's published oversubscription policy, which is reviewed annually.

The official admissions policy, including the catchment boundary map, is published by Lincolnshire before each admissions cycle. Always verify your address with the council before submitting an application, as boundaries can change year to year.

Leadenham Church of England Academy: 63 places, 48% filled: places available

Leadenham Church of England Academy has a published admission number of 63 places. 30 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 48%. At 48% full, the school currently has headroom below its 63 place limit. Catchment distance criteria still apply when the school is oversubscribed, but at current demand levels, places have been available for applicants outside the immediate catchment area.

The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 53.3% of pupils at Leadenham Church of England Academy are eligible for free school meals, above the national average of around 24%. This reflects the school's role in a higher-deprivation area of Lincoln.
